Keyword Research: The First Step to SEO Success

 Every successful SEO strategy starts with keyword research. Without understanding what your audience is searching for, your content may never reach the right people.

What is Keyword Research?

Keyword research is the process of identifying the words and phrases people type into search engines when looking for information, products, or services. By targeting the right keywords, you can attract relevant traffic and improve your website’s visibility.

Types of Keywords

  1. Short-Tail Keywords:
    Simple, broad phrases with high search volume, e.g., digital marketing.

  2. Long-Tail Keywords:
    Longer, more specific phrases with lower competition, e.g., digital marketing strategies for small businesses.

  3. LSI (Latent Semantic Indexing) Keywords:
    Related keywords that give context to your main topic, helping search engines understand your content better.

How to Do Keyword Research

  1. Brainstorm Topics: Start with general ideas related to your business.

  2. Use Keyword Tools: Tools like Google Keyword Planner, SEMrush, or Ahrefs can help find search volume, competition, and trends.

  3. Analyze Competitors: Check which keywords competitors are ranking for.

  4. Focus on Intent: Understand whether the user wants information, wants to buy, or is comparing products.

  5. Prioritize Keywords: Choose a mix of high-volume, medium-competition, and long-tail keywords for best results.
